Page 4 3DS MAX Multiple Choice Questions & Answers

31. which displays drop down menus common to many software programs.
a. Menu Bar
b. Status Bar
c. Title Bar
d. Render
Ans: a

32. two-dimensional arrays of lines similar to graph paper are called_________
a. Faces
b. Maps
c. Grids
d. Tile
Ans: c

33. a single point whose sole property is its position in 3D space, which is typically defined by values for the X axis, Y axis, and Y axis is called__________.
a. Render
b. Edge
c. Vectors
d. Vertex
Ans: d

34. what is Found at the top of windows program. Designates the title of software, version and document that is open.
a. Material
b. Status Bar
c. Title Bar
d. Menu Bar
Ans: c

35. viewing a series of related still images in quick succession causes them to appear as if they are in continuous motion. Based on " Persistence of Vision" is called__________
a. Animation
b. Origin
c. Parameter
d. Tile
Ans: a

36. which is a 3D navigation tool that also lets you switch between standard and isometric views.
a. Edge
b. ViewCube
c. Viewport
d. Wireframe
Ans: b

37. The geometry that appears in viewports, but not in the scene. You manipulate a gizmo to modify the scene geometry or other effects. Provides a visual aid when you transform objects is called_________.
a. Pixel
b. Tile
c. Gizmo
d. Grids
Ans: c

38. which objects are viewed with the rules of perspective applied to them. They have a vanishing point.
a. Isometric View
b. Perspective View
c. Parameter
d. Time Slider
Ans: b

39. which change an object or the objects location. Usually done with Move, Rotate or Scale.
a. Transform
b. Tweens
c. Vectors
d. Render
Ans: a

40. The sides of an object are equally inclined to the screen is called________.
a. Orthographic Views
b. Frame Rate
c. Isometric View
d. Origin
Ans: c
